Vazhakkai fry

Ingredients:
Raw banana or Plantain-2 nos (cut horizontally in to thin slices).
Red chilli powder-2 tsps.
Turmeric-1/4 tsp.
Asafoetida or Hing-a pinch
Salt to taste

For Tempering:
Mustard seeds-1/2 tsp
Curry leaves-one sprig

Oil for frying(2 tbsps)

Method:
In a hot kadai add 2tbsps oil(any oil).I use Canola oil as it has less saturated & more monounsaturated fats.In kerala,they use coconut oil for making this recipe.Add mustard.When the mustard seeds crackle add curry leaves,Asafoetida & sliced plantain.Add redchillipowder,turmeric & salt to taste.Mix well till the masala sticks well to the vegetable.Keep on frying in a low flame till the vegetable is crispy & the masala smell fades.Mom used to add some water in the end(she uses less oil)Garnish with a sprig of curry leaves.Serve with rice.Good combination with Sambhar rice,Rasam & Curd rice.
